Caged (Captifs, 2010) is a French horror you can watch online on iFILM. Carole, a nurse, is wrapping up a humanitarian mission somewhere in Eastern Europe with two colleagues. They're almost out — one last drive — when their car is ambushed on an empty road.
Waking up imprisoned, the three can't make sense of the worst part: nobody is killing them. They're fed, their wounds are dressed, they're kept clean. Behind that care sits a plan colder than any beating, and the reason their captors want them healthy lands far too late. Zoé Félix carries the film through panic and raw survival, while the tight walls and dim light do as much work as any monster would. This was the debut of Yann Gozlan, who later directed the thrillers A Perfect Man and Black Box.
